Does anyone has an example using Appender with a rectangual array?
Appender!(T[][]) can append rows of type T[]. It does not check their lengths, the T[][] is an array of arrays, not a matrix.
To append columns one needs an array of Appenders, Appenders!(T[])[].
T[][] can be converted to Slice!(T*, 2) (ndslice matrix) using the mir.ndslice.fuse module [1].
Then the matrix can be transposed. Zero cost transposition can be found in the second example at [1].
`ndarray` function can be used [2] to convert matrix back to an array of array.
